Output ffa8af830abdced57f8a985762f5766475cd183f822e270c6a3d33caa672bc3e:0

value
286641
script pubkey
OP_0 OP_PUSHBYTES_20 d3bf30d663e56c70585818209801c29f3e43e8cc
address
bc1q6wlnp4nru4k8qkzcrqsfsqwznuly86xvrm0rp7
transaction
ffa8af830abdced57f8a985762f5766475cd183f822e270c6a3d33caa672bc3e
confirmations
163
spent
true